Output e6a21f236309582f3f073ca806dfc0a37fedd23d1bdf6060455ac50175e3b4d4:0

value
783322
script pubkey
OP_0 OP_PUSHBYTES_20 50a4b02d68d2a8dff55264a570ffbabc41a1c2cc
address
bc1q2zjtqttg625dla2jvjjhpla6h3q6rskvte2rlq
transaction
e6a21f236309582f3f073ca806dfc0a37fedd23d1bdf6060455ac50175e3b4d4
spent
true